Kinds of Headphones
When it comes to buying headphones, customers come across different types, each designed for various usages and experiences. Below is a brief summary of the primary classifications:
Type | Description |
---|---|
Over-Ear | Big ear cups that include the ears, supplying outstanding noise seclusion and comfort for long listening sessions. |
On-Ear | Smaller sized ear cups that rest on the ears, frequently more portable but may let in some external noise. |
In-Ear | Compact headphones that fit straight into the ear canal, using high portability and noise seclusion. |
Wireless | Bluetooth-enabled headphones that eliminate the requirement for cords, providing maximum liberty of motion. |
Noise-Cancelling | Specialized headphones equipped with technology to lower ambient noise, perfect for travel or loud environments. |
Gaming | Developed particularly for players, providing functions like surround sound, noise cancellation, and built-in microphones. |
Key Factors to Consider When Buying Headphones
With a wide variety of alternatives readily available, it's necessary for customers to consider several factors before purchasing. The following are a few of the most essential aspects to examine:
Sound Quality:
- Look for headphones that offer a well balanced frequency reaction and a clear audio profile.
- Consider individual preferences for bass-heavy or treble-enhanced sounds.
Comfort and Fit:
- Choose headphones that feel comfortable, especially for extended wear.
- Over-ear models might be more comfortable for long sessions, while in-ear models are fantastic for portability.
Battery Life (for wireless designs):
- Check the battery life rating; most quality wireless headphones ought to offer at least 8-10 hours of listening time.
Noise Isolation:
- Decide whether active noise canceling (ANC) functions are very important.
- For commutes or public places, ANC can considerably improve the listening experience.
Resilience:
- Evaluate construct quality; materials such as metal and high-grade plastics tend to last longer.
- Water or sweat resistance might be essential for sports-oriented designs.
Price:
- Establish a spending plan before checking out choices.
- Greater price does not always guarantee much better quality; appearance for reviews and contrasts.
Best Headphones For Sale in the UK
As technology develops, a number of brands have actually developed themselves as market leaders in the headphone market. Below are some highly suggested models, common in the UK market, together with their noteworthy features:
1. Sony WH-1000XM4
- Type: Over-Ear, Noise-Cancelling
- Battery Life: Up to 30 hours with sound cancellation
- Key Features: Industry-leading noise cancellation, touch controls, customizable sound profiles.
2. Bose QuietComfort 35 II
- Type: Over-Ear, Noise-Cancelling
- Battery Life: Up to 20 hours
- Key Features: Extremely comfy fit, outstanding sound quality, reliable noise-canceling features.
3. Apple AirPods Pro
- Type: In-Ear, Wireless
- Battery Life: Up to 24 hours with charging case
- Secret Features: Active noise cancellation, sweat and water resistance, smooth combination with Apple gadgets.
4. Sennheiser HD 560S
- Type: Over-Ear, Wired
- Battery Life: N/A
- Secret Features: Wide soundstage, comfortable for long listening sessions, appropriate for audiophiles.
5. JBL Tune 750BTNC
- Type: Over-Ear, Wireless, Noise-Cancelling
- Battery Life: 15 hours with NC active
- Key Features: Affordable price, good sound quality, light-weight and comfortable.
6. Razer copyright X
- Type: Gaming Headset
- Battery Life: N/A (Wired)
- Key Features: Lightweight, virtual surround sound, clear microphone for video gaming.

Q5: What is the difference between active and passive noise cancellation?A5: Active noise cancellation uses microphones to get sound and counter it, while passive noise cancellation counts on the headset's style to block out sound physically.
